Just thought I would let you know that my Grandfather worked on the Titanic. His name was Alexander Carlisle, no not the Designer, he was an apprentice Riveter and he was from the village of Comber, same palce as Thomas Andrews.

He worked in the Shipyard for 51 years and my dad worked there for 41 years, both were called Alexander Carlisle,
